Robotframework dict is not empty
WebDec 31, 2015 · Note that prior to Robot Framework 2.9 some keywords considered all non-empty strings, including False, to be true. Data in examples List related keywords use variables in format $ {Lx} in their examples. They mean lists with as many alphabetic characters as specified by x. For example, $ {L1} means ['a'] and $ {L3} means ['a', 'b', 'c']. WebWhen doing variable assignment, it's entirely valid to assign lists and dictionaries to scalar variables like this: $ {my_list}= Create list 1 2 3 $ {my_dict}= Create dictionary one=1 …
Robotframework dict is not empty
Did you know?
WebMay 31, 2013 · Robot Framework 2.9 support andriyko/sublime-robot-framework-assistant#37 Closed aaltat mentioned this issue on Jun 27, 2015 Robot Framework 2.9 … WebApr 16, 2024 · Robotframework is trying to resolve the variables in '$ {sp_dict_keyvalue} [$ {key}]'=='$ {EMPTY}' before executing the logic , so even when status is false its trying to …
WebMay 20, 2024 · I had a similar problem and I already had a keyword that implemented the post request. Then, I created a dictionary of arguments with the keyword Create Arguments Dictionary and called it in such keyword and passed the created dictionary to post on session. In such dictionary you will find the jason, data and everything that can be sent to … WebUsing a variable as a list requires its value to be a Python list or list-like object. Robot Framework does not allow strings to be used as lists, but other iterable objects such as tuples or dictionaries are accepted. Starting from Robot Framework 4.0, list expansion can be used in combination with list item access making these usages possible:
WebConvert To Dictionary can be used if real Python dict objects are needed. Boolean arguments Some keywords accept arguments that are handled as Boolean values true or false. If such an argument is given as a string, it is considered false if it is an empty string or equal to FALSE, NONE, NO, OFF or 0, case-insensitively.
WebFeb 25, 2015 · To check if dictionary is empty in robot framework, automatic dictionary variable "&{EMPTY}" can be used: Run Keyword if ${dict} == &{EMPTY} 'Some Action …
http://robotframework.org/robotframework/5.0/RobotFrameworkUserGuide.html falmouth cycle hireWebOr anything that can suggest uploading a file using robot framework, it's ok, since the Choose File from selenium library cannot be used because of the open dialog window is not related to the web application. test-automation-framework; robotframework; robot; Share. Improve this question. convert mp3 to iphone ringtone formatWebFeb 9, 2024 · Create Dictionary $ {DICT}=non-hashable `key=value` syntax without equals [Documentation] FAIL ... Invalid dictionary variable item 'no'. \ ... Items must use 'name=value' syntax or be dictionary variables themselves. Create Dictionary a=1 no equals Separate keys and values and 'key=value' syntax & {d} = Create Dictionary a $ {1} b foo c=3 falmouth cutter sailboats for saleWebNew option in Robot Framework 3.1.2. The given list is never altered by this keyword."""self._validate_list(list_)ifdeepcopy:returncopy.deepcopy(list_)returnlist_[:]defreverse_list(self,list_):"""Reverses the given list in place. Note that the given list is changed and nothing is returned. convert mp3 to minecraft note blocksWebRobot Framework cheat sheet and quick reference. This Robot Framework syntax cheat sheet and quick reference demonstrates the syntax in a quick-to-read and concise format. … convert mp3 to itunes format onlineWebJul 1, 2016 · 2 Answers Sorted by: 2 Suppose you are expecting a particular locator to get value as "Payment was successful", so firstly store that in temp variable "response" and finds its value by "Get Text" and then compare it. $ {response} Get Text xpath=/html/body/div/tr [2]/td/strong Should Be Equal As Strings $ {response} Payment was successful Share falmouth cvsWebDec 4, 2014 · There are, however, at least three somewhat ugly/hackish. ways to use to actually get what you wanted. 1) Check is the value string or None like Guy already proposed: $ {is none} = Run Keyword And Return Status Should Be Equal. $ {value} $ {None} Run Keyword If $ {is string} My Keyword. convert mp3 to mobi